在数字化转型的浪潮中,企业面临的一个核心挑战是如何高效地处理海量数据。这些数据不仅需要被实时同步,还需经过精确的编排,以便为业务决策提供有力支持。然而,传统的数据同步模式往往难以满足现代企业对高性能和实时性的需求。那么,数据编排有哪些工具可以帮助企业解决这些问题呢?本文将全面盘点当前市场上主流的数据编排工具及其功能,助力企业在数字化道路上行稳致远。

🚀 一、数据编排工具概述
数据编排工具是企业进行数据管理、集成和分析的关键支柱。它们能够自动化地将数据从多个来源提取、转换并加载到目标系统中,从而提高数据处理效率、减少人为错误,并确保数据的一致性和准确性。
工具名称 | 功能特点 | 适用场景 | 优势 | 局限性 |
---|---|---|---|---|
Apache NiFi | 数据流自动化 | 实时数据流处理 | 可视化界面 | 高学习曲线 |
FineDataLink | 低代码数据集成 | 实时数据同步 | 一站式平台 | 需专业培训 |
Talend | 数据整合 | 数据治理 | 开源灵活 | 配置复杂 |
Informatica | 企业数据云 | 数据管理 | 强大功能 | 成本高昂 |
1. Apache NiFi
Apache NiFi 是一个高度可扩展且可视化的数据流自动化工具。它提供了一个直观的用户界面,使得用户可以轻松设计和管理数据流。NiFi 的优势在于其强大的实时数据流处理能力,这使得它非常适合需要快速处理和传输数据的企业。
NiFi 支持广泛的数据源和目标系统,通过其数据流图形化界面,用户可以轻松设计复杂的数据流动路径,定义数据的处理规则和转换逻辑。它的处理引擎非常高效,可以确保在高流量情况下的稳定性和性能。
然而,NiFi 的学习曲线较陡,对初学者不太友好。用户可能需要花费一定时间进行学习和配置,以充分发挥其全部功能。此外,尽管它提供了广泛的扩展功能,但在某些特定行业应用中仍可能需要进行定制开发。
2. FineDataLink
FineDataLink 是一款国产的、高效实用的低代码ETL工具,专注于实时数据同步和集成。它的设计初衷是简化数据处理流程,使非技术用户也能轻松管理复杂的数据任务。这一特点使其在低代码开发和快速实施方面具有显著优势。
FineDataLink 提供了一站式的数据处理平台,支持单表、多表、整库、多对一数据的实时全量和增量同步。其用户友好的界面和强大的数据调度功能使得数据处理变得直观且高效。企业可以通过该平台轻松实现数据的实时传输、调度和治理,适应不断变化的商业需求。
然而,使用 FineDataLink 仍需要一定的专业培训,这可能对一些小型企业或技术团队有限的公司构成挑战。但其提供的 体验Demo 可以帮助企业快速上手和评估其适用性。
3. Talend
Talend 是一个开源的数据整合工具,广泛应用于数据治理、数据质量和大数据处理等领域。其开放性和灵活性使其成为许多企业的首选,特别是那些需要对数据进行深度整合和分析的公司。
Talend 的优势在于其模块化的设计和丰富的功能库,企业可以根据自身需求选择适合的模块进行组合使用。其支持多种数据源和目标系统,能够灵活适应不同的数据处理任务。此外,作为开源工具,Talend 可以通过社区支持获得不断的功能更新和扩展。
但Talend的配置较为复杂,初次使用可能需要花费较多时间进行学习和设置。此外,其某些高级功能可能需要购买专业版才能使用,这可能增加企业的成本。
4. Informatica
Informatica 是一个企业级的数据管理平台,提供强大的数据集成、质量和治理功能。它适用于需要处理大量复杂数据的企业,尤其是那些需要在多个系统之间进行数据同步和整合的公司。
Informatica 的云端能力和广泛的功能集使其在企业数据管理中占据重要地位。它可以帮助企业实现数据的高效传输和整合,确保数据的完整性和安全性。然而,其高昂的成本和复杂的实施流程可能使得一些中小型企业望而却步。
🌟 二、数据编排工具的功能比较
在选择数据编排工具时,企业应根据自身需求和预算仔细考量每个工具的功能和特性。以下是对上述工具功能的详细比较:
功能 | Apache NiFi | FineDataLink | Talend | Informatica |
---|---|---|---|---|
实时数据处理 | 强 | 强 | 中 | 强 |
数据转换与整合 | 强 | 中 | 强 | 强 |
可视化界面 | 强 | 强 | 弱 | 中 |
扩展性 | 中 | 中 | 强 | 强 |
成本效益 | 高 | 中 | 高 | 低 |
1. 实时数据处理能力
在现代商业环境中,实时数据处理能力是企业在竞争中取胜的关键。Apache NiFi 和 Informatica 在这方面表现尤为出色,它们能处理高频率、低延迟的数据流,使企业能够及时响应市场变化。
NiFi 的优势在于其灵活的数据流设计和强大的处理引擎。用户可以通过图形化界面轻松设计和修改数据流逻辑,确保数据的快速传输和处理。这种灵活性使得 NiFi 在需要高频数据更新的场景中表现突出。
Informatica 则凭借其强大的平台能力和广泛的功能支持,能够处理复杂的数据集成任务。其云端能力进一步增强了处理速度和可靠性,使得数据的实时传输和集成无缝进行。
FineDataLink 也提供了强大的实时处理能力,特别适合需要快速实施和低成本解决方案的企业。其低代码特性使得非技术人员也能轻松管理数据流,降低了实施和维护的难度。
2. 数据转换与整合
数据转换和整合是数据编排工具的核心功能之一。企业需要将来自不同来源的数据进行转换并整合到统一的格式中,以便进行后续分析和决策。
Talend 在数据转换和整合方面具有明显优势。其模块化设计和丰富的功能库使得用户可以灵活地组合使用各种数据处理模块。此外,Talend 提供了多种数据转换和清洗工具,能够应对复杂的数据处理任务。
Informatica 则通过其强大的数据管理平台,提供了全面的数据转换和整合能力。其功能强大的数据映射和转换引擎使得数据处理变得高效且可靠。企业可以通过该平台实现对数据的精确转换和整合,确保数据的一致性和准确性。
虽然 FineDataLink 的数据转换和整合功能不及 Talend 和 Informatica 全面,但其一站式平台和低代码特性使得数据处理变得直观且易于管理。企业可以根据自身需求配置和调整数据转换逻辑,适应不断变化的业务环境。
3. 可视化界面与用户体验
可视化界面是评估数据编排工具用户体验的重要指标。一个直观的界面可以帮助用户更快地上手并管理数据任务,从而提高工作效率。
Apache NiFi 以其直观的图形化界面和丰富的功能模块著称。用户可以通过拖拽和配置来设计数据流路径,轻松实现复杂的数据处理任务。这种设计不仅提高了用户体验,还减少了人为错误的可能性。

FineDataLink 也提供了用户友好的界面,使得数据处理和管理变得简单而高效。其低代码特性和直观的操作流程使得非技术人员也能轻松上手,降低了学习成本和实施难度。
然而,Talend 的界面相对复杂,初次使用可能需要花费较多时间进行学习和适应。尽管其功能强大,但复杂的界面设计可能对用户体验造成一定影响。
📚 三、数据编排工具的应用案例分析
为了更好地理解数据编排工具的实际应用场景,以下是一些典型的应用案例分析,这些案例展示了不同工具在企业中的具体应用和效果。
案例 | 使用工具 | 应用场景 | 成果 |
---|---|---|---|
全球零售商 | FineDataLink | 实时库存管理 | 提高库存准确率 |
医疗机构 | Apache NiFi | 病人数据同步 | 提升数据处理速度 |
金融公司 | Talend | 客户数据整合 | 增强客户分析能力 |
制造企业 | Informatica | 供应链数据管理 | 优化供应链流程 |
1. 全球零售商的实时库存管理
一家全球知名零售商选择 FineDataLink 来管理其实时库存数据。该零售商面临的挑战是如何在多个国家和地区的仓库之间实现库存的同步和更新,以确保库存信息的准确性和及时性。
通过 FineDataLink 的低代码平台,该零售商能够快速配置和实施实时数据同步任务,将多个仓库的数据整合到一个统一的平台中。这样一来,企业能够实时了解每个仓库的库存情况,避免了库存过多或缺货的问题。
使用 FineDataLink 后,该零售商的库存准确率提高了15%,库存成本节省了约20%。这些成果不仅提高了企业的运营效率,还增强了客户满意度。
2. 医疗机构的病人数据同步
一家大型医疗机构利用 Apache NiFi 来实现病人数据的实时同步。该机构需要处理海量病人数据,并将其同步到多个部门和系统中,以确保医疗人员能够及时获取最新的病人信息。
NiFi 的强大数据流处理能力使得该机构能够快速设计和实施数据同步任务。通过实时数据流,医疗人员能够立即获取病人的最新数据,包括病史、检查结果和治疗方案,从而提高了诊疗效率和准确性。
随着 NiFi 的应用,该医疗机构的数据处理速度提高了25%,医疗人员的工作效率也显著提升。这不仅改善了病人的就医体验,还增强了医院的整体服务水平。
3. 金融公司的客户数据整合
一家国际金融公司选择 Talend 来整合其客户数据,以增强客户分析和市场营销能力。该公司面临的挑战是如何将来自多个渠道的客户数据进行整合,以便进行精准的市场分析和客户画像。
通过 Talend 的数据整合能力,该公司能够将来自不同系统的客户数据整合到一个统一的数据库中。Talend 的数据转换工具帮助公司清洗和转换数据,确保数据的一致性和准确性。
使用 Talend 后,该公司的数据分析能力提高了30%,市场营销的精准度也有了显著提升。公司能够更好地了解客户需求,提供个性化的服务和产品,提升了客户满意度和忠诚度。
4. 制造企业的供应链数据管理
一家大型制造企业选择 Informatica 来优化其供应链数据管理。该企业需要在多个生产基地和供应商之间实现数据的同步和整合,以提高供应链的效率和响应速度。
Informatica 的强大数据管理平台帮助该企业实现了数据的高效传输和整合。通过实时数据更新,企业能够更好地协调各个环节的生产和供应活动,减少了供应链的延误和浪费。
使用 Informatica 后,该企业的供应链效率提高了18%,生产成本降低了约15%。这些成果不仅增强了企业的竞争力,还提升了客户满意度和市场份额。
📝 结论
通过对数据编排工具的详细分析和应用案例的探讨,我们可以看出,每个工具都有其独特的优势和适用场景。企业在选择数据编排工具时,需根据自身的业务需求、技术能力和预算进行综合评估。无论是 Apache NiFi 的实时数据处理能力,FineDataLink 的低代码便捷性,Talend 的数据整合灵活性,还是 Informatica 的强大平台能力,都是企业实现高效数据管理的重要选择。
参考文献:
- "Data Integration: The Essential Guide" by David Lyle and Mark P. McDonald
- "The Data Warehouse Toolkit: The Definitive Guide to Dimensional Modeling" by Ralph Kimball and Margy Ross
- "Big Data: A Revolution That Will Transform How We Live, Work, and Think" by Viktor Mayer-Schönberger and Kenneth Cukier
本文相关FAQs
🔍 数据编排工具有哪些?怎么选最适合自己的?
很多人刚接触数据编排工具时,都会被眼花缭乱的选择搞得一头雾水,市面上有太多工具可供选择,但到底哪个最适合自己呢?有没有大佬能分享一下,哪些工具在什么场景下更有优势?
在选择数据编排工具时,首先要明确自己的需求:是实时数据同步,还是批量数据处理?是需要强大的数据转换能力,还是简单的ETL功能?了解这些后,可以从以下几个方面考虑:
- 功能丰富性:
- Apache NiFi:适合实时数据流的处理和监控,支持复杂的数据流设计。
- Talend:提供丰富的组件,适合各种数据集成场景。
- Informatica:老牌数据集成工具,功能全面,支持大型企业复杂需求。
- 易用性:
- FineDataLink:低代码实现,适合没有太多技术背景的用户,提供直观的界面和简便的操作流程。特别适合需要快速上手的团队。 FineDataLink体验Demo
- Alteryx:拖拽式操作,适合快速原型开发和小型项目。
- 扩展性和社区支持:
- Apache Airflow:开源工具,社区活跃,适合需要定制化和扩展性的项目。
- Luigi:Python社区支持强大,适合Python开发者。
- 成本:
- 开源工具(如Apache系列)通常成本较低,但需要技术团队支持。
- 商业工具(如Informatica、Talend)功能强大,但费用较高。
选择时,可以结合自身的技术能力、项目规模和预算,挑选最合适的工具。试用版和社区版也是很好的起始点,能帮助你更好地感受工具的实际操作体验。

🛠️ 数据编排工具的实施过程有哪些坑?
很多人在实施数据编排工具时,都会遇到各种问题,比如数据连接失败、性能瓶颈、操作复杂等,这些都让人头疼不已。有没有什么经验可以分享,帮助我们提前规避这些坑?
实施数据编排工具的过程中,往往会遇到一些无法预见的挑战。提前做好准备,能帮助你在实际操作中少走弯路。以下是一些常见的坑和相应的建议:
- 数据源连接问题:
- 不同工具对数据源的支持不尽相同,实施前务必确认工具对接的数据库、API等是否兼容。FineDataLink就是一个支持多种数据库连接的工具,能够灵活适应复杂环境。
- 性能瓶颈:
- 在处理大规模数据时,工具的性能尤为重要。建议在选择工具时,查看其处理大数据的能力,并进行相关的性能测试。FineDataLink提供高效的实时和增量同步能力,非常适合应对大数据场景。
- 操作复杂度:
- 工具的操作界面和设计流程可能会影响实施效率。选择低代码或界面友好的工具能大大减少学习成本,FineDataLink提供的直观界面是一个不错的选择。
- 数据质量和治理:
- 数据编排不仅仅是数据的移动,还涉及质量控制和数据治理。有些工具提供内置的数据质量监控功能,确保数据的准确性和完整性。
- 监控和故障恢复:
- 实施过程中可能会出现各种故障,强大的监控和恢复能力是保障系统稳定运行的关键。FineDataLink支持实时监控和告警机制,帮助及时发现和解决问题。
提前规划,合理选择工具,能有效减少实施过程中的障碍和问题。
🤔 数据编排工具未来的发展趋势如何?
随着数据量的不断增长,数据编排工具在技术和功能上也在不断进化。未来这些工具的发展趋势会是怎样的?我们需要关注哪些新技术和方法?
数据编排工具的未来发展趋势主要集中在以下几个方面,这些新趋势将对工具的功能和使用方式产生深远影响:
- 自动化和智能化:
- 越来越多的工具开始引入人工智能和机器学习技术,以实现更智能的数据处理和分析。自动化的趋势将帮助企业减少人力成本,提高数据处理效率。
- 实时数据处理:
- 实时数据处理能力将成为工具选择的重要标准之一。随着物联网和大数据应用的普及,企业需要实时获取和处理数据以快速做出决策。FineDataLink就是一个专注于实时数据同步的工具,它在大数据应用中提供了强大的支持。
- 云原生和微服务架构:
- 越来越多的工具向云原生和微服务架构转型,以便更好地支持分布式计算和弹性扩展。这种架构允许企业更灵活地部署和管理数据处理任务。
- 数据隐私和安全性:
- 随着数据隐私法规的日益严格,数据编排工具需要在数据保护、加密和合规性方面提供更好的支持。这将影响工具的设计和功能。
- 开放平台和生态系统:
- 开放的API和插件支持让工具能够更好地与其他系统集成,形成完整的数据处理生态系统。企业可以根据自身需求定制和扩展功能。
关注这些趋势,可以帮助企业在选择和使用数据编排工具时做出更明智的决策,并为未来的技术变化做好准备。